There are much better hunted in the woods movies to choose from, one vastly superior similar film would be "Hunter's Blood". "Dominion" is sorely lacking in the character development, and logic, departments. Brion James goes on a killing spree after his son is accidentally shot by one of the sportsmen. The six friends who he stalks in the woods are all boring, non-developed characters. James himself occasionally becomes boring with his philosophical rants. The scenery is gorgeous, and the fact that the killer's identity is mistaken by another group of hunters is a plus. Despite this, there are many problems with "Dominion", including an indestructible hero, who jumps off a cliff, and then just continues racing through the brush like nothing happened. Throw in some amazing coincidences as to who knew who was where, and finally, the just when you thought it was over it wasn't finale, made for a pathetically weak ending. - MERK

DOMINION is a cheap and amusing B-movie action flick with a woodland setting. The story has been done a million times and there's little about this low budget effort that isn't familiar. At worst, the characters are all bland and unremarkable, merely walking figures waiting to be bumped off in the next twist of the plot. However, DOMINION benefits hugely from the presence of one man, the late, great Brion James, playing the villain of the hour. He brings a lot of menace to the role and is perfectly cast as the hunter who decides on human prey. The rest is slick and fast, running through the plot at speed and incorporating plenty of cheesy, violent escapade into the running time. Watch out for Tim Thomerson's cameo.
